Ithaca as a Day Trip from Rochester: Gorges, Farmers Market, and Why It Never Gets Old
Taughannock Falls plunges 215 feet — taller than Niagara's Horseshoe Falls by nearly 50 feet — and most people driving through the Finger Lakes have never heard of it.

Barcelona's Gothic Quarter: What Nobody Tells You Before You Go
Four Corinthian columns from the Roman Temple of Augustus, nearly 2,000 years old, stand in a hidden courtyard off Carrer Paradís — most visitors walk right past the entrance and never see them.
